- /*
-- * RPI: Fixup endpoint intervals when requested
-- * - Check interval versus the (cached) endpoint context
-- * - set the endpoint interval to the new value
-- * - force an endpoint configure command
-- */
--static void xhci_fixup_interval(struct xhci_hcd *xhci, struct urb *urb,
-- unsigned int slot_id, unsigned int ep_index)
--{
-- struct xhci_ep_ctx *ep_ctx_out, *ep_ctx_in;
-- struct xhci_command *command;
-- struct xhci_input_control_ctx *ctrl_ctx;
-- struct xhci_virt_device *vdev;
-- int xhci_interval, ep_interval;
-- int ret;
-- unsigned long flags;
-- u32 ep_info_tmp;
--
-- spin_lock_irqsave(&xhci->lock, flags);
--
-- vdev = xhci->devs[slot_id];
-- /* Get context-derived endpoint interval */
-- ep_ctx_out = xhci_get_ep_ctx(xhci, vdev->out_ctx, ep_index);
-- ep_ctx_in = xhci_get_ep_ctx(xhci, vdev->in_ctx, ep_index);
-- xhci_interval = EP_INTERVAL_TO_UFRAMES(le32_to_cpu(ep_ctx_out->ep_info));
-- ep_interval = urb->interval * 8;
--
-- if (ep_interval == xhci_interval) {
-- spin_unlock_irqrestore(&xhci->lock, flags);
-- return;
-- }
--
-- xhci_dbg(xhci, "Fixup interval ep_interval=%d xhci_interval=%d\n",
-- ep_interval, xhci_interval);
-- command = xhci_alloc_command_with_ctx(xhci, true, GFP_ATOMIC);
-- if (!command) {
-- /* Failure here is benign, poll at the original rate */
-- spin_unlock_irqrestore(&xhci->lock, flags);
-- return;
-- }
--
-- /* xHCI uses exponents for intervals... */
-- xhci_interval = fls(ep_interval) - 1;
-- xhci_interval = clamp_val(xhci_interval, 3, 10);
-- ep_info_tmp = le32_to_cpu(ep_ctx_out->ep_info);
-- ep_info_tmp &= ~EP_INTERVAL(255);
-- ep_info_tmp |= EP_INTERVAL(xhci_interval);
--
-- /* Keep the endpoint context up-to-date while issuing the command. */
-- xhci_endpoint_copy(xhci, vdev->in_ctx,
-- vdev->out_ctx, ep_index);
-- ep_ctx_in->ep_info = cpu_to_le32(ep_info_tmp);
--
-- /*
-- * We need to drop the lock, so take an explicit copy
-- * of the ep context.
-- */
-- xhci_endpoint_copy(xhci, command->in_ctx, vdev->in_ctx, ep_index);
--
-- ctrl_ctx = xhci_get_input_control_ctx(command->in_ctx);
-- if (!ctrl_ctx) {
-- xhci_warn(xhci,
-- "%s: Could not get input context, bad type.\n",
-- __func__);
-- spin_unlock_irqrestore(&xhci->lock, flags);
-- xhci_free_command(xhci, command);
-- return;
-- }
-- ctrl_ctx->add_flags = xhci_get_endpoint_flag_from_index(ep_index);
-- ctrl_ctx->drop_flags = 0;
--
-- spin_unlock_irqrestore(&xhci->lock, flags);
--
-- ret = xhci_configure_endpoint(xhci, urb->dev, command,
-- false, false);
-- if (ret)
-- xhci_warn(xhci, "%s: Configure endpoint failed: %d\n",
-- __func__, ret);
-- xhci_free_command(xhci, command);
--}
